  The world has never been an easy place for women to live in let alone achieving something that’s immeasurable. Be it the 15 th , 16 th or the 21 st century, the fear of the world being led by women is eternal. But all of these social and political backlashes that seem to be unbreakable impediments have never stopped women from being who they are and proving themselves. Overcoming the numerous other barriers and leading not just the world but   astral space are two women from India: NASA rover operator Vandi Verma and Dr.Swati Mohan who controlled the landing of Perseverance with hopes of inspiring young women into STEM. Verma who describes her job as “one of the coolest jobs in the world” is   NASA’s rover operator for Perseverance. She hopes women’s high profile in the latest Mars mission will inspire a new generation of young women to pursue careers in a sector traditionally dominated by men.
